Oct 10, 2014 at 6:55 PM Post #3,026 of 3,117
  I'm lost: is this the "Original" or 2009 version?
I'm lost: is this the "Original" or 2009 version?

 
That's the 'original' cup design used in the first version, usually referred to as the MS1 (equivalent to the original SR60, SR80, etc.).
 
The 2009 version is usually called the MS1i, and has the larger cups used in the SR60i, SR80i, etc.
 
Of course, since it uses the latest 'e' series drivers (as indicated by the red circles visible through the grills) it's a wierd hybrid of the 'original' MS1 and the latest MS1e ...
